0%

正则的方括号和圆括号

使用正则在匹配整个单词时,需要使用圆括号来匹配

比如以下字符串

nihaonihao

想要匹配nihao,则需要使用圆括号来做(nihao),

代码执行的截图如下:

正则的方括号和圆括号_0

原因是因为圆括号把里面的内容当作一个整体,而方括号则表达的是里面的内容都作为可选,即[nihao]的意思是匹配n或者i或者h或者a或者o,而不是nihao